The
TEST
functions, which return 1 if true and 0 if false, can
be used to build piecewise defined functions. For example,
when x is 4 (x3) is false and will return 0.

When x is less than 3, the test (3<x) returns 0, and the test
(x<5) returns 1. In this case, the second piece of the
function is equivalent to (1.5x+1)×0×1, which is 0. Only
when both of these tests are true will the second piece of
this function be anything but 0.
